DRP Group was awarded gold for its work on the ENRC (Eurasian Natural Resources Corporation) 150 group conference in the best team building event category, and its work with Chiltern Railways for low-cost event solution of the year. The business also picked up silver for the same campaign in the best corporate responsibility category.
Tracy Halliwell, director of business tourism and major events at London & Partners, received the outstanding achievement title. Commenting on her win, she said: "It’s such an honour to be recognised by your peers and a truly wonderful surprise to have been chosen by the judging panel.
"Our industry is full of phenomenal talent who are pushing the boundaries to create incredible events, showcased by the work highlighted during this ceremony. I really am humbled to have been selected for this award and hope it shines a light on the outstanding events that are being delivered by our partners and friends across our wonderful capital."
Other winners on the night include Smyle, which picked up the agency of the year award, as well as the Eventia ROI commendation and silver for best product launch for client Blackberry. The company also won silver for best conference UK for Citroen/Peugeot.

Here's a full list of Eventia Awards 2013 gold winners:
- Agency of the year: Smyle
- Best event in a public space: Sledge
- Best celebratory event: Fresh Approach UK Ltd
- Best hospitality experience: Keith Prowse
- Best team-building event: DRP Group
- Best product launch: Imagination
- Best conference (International): Corporate Rewards
- Best conference (UK): Juice Live Communications & All About the Idea
- Best incentive/motivation event: AYMTM Ltd
- Best brand experience (as part of an experiential campaign): Twentyfirst
- Event venue of the year (non residential over 500 capacity): Manchester Central
- Event venue of the year (non residential up to 500 capacity): The Roof Gardens
- Technical supplier of the year: DB Systems
- Creative use of technology: Blondefish
- Event services and logistics supplier of the year: Loos R Us
- Venue event team of the year: Natural History Museum
- Event organiser of the year: Laura Brown, Universal WorldEvents
- Low cost event solution of the year: DRP Group
- Best corporate responsibility: Manchester Central
- ROI commendation: Smyle
- Platinum winner: DRP Group
